Make sure that any surgeon you consider allows you to see a portfolio with pictures of former clients. Carefully examine the pictures from before and after the procedures to see if you are impressed with the work of the surgeon. See if you can’t speak with some of these past clients, and feel free to ask your surgeon whatever questions you can think of. Use this information to help you decide whether or not to use this surgeon.
Learn what your surgeon’s malpractice insurance policy covers. You need to make sure you are covered on the chance that something happens during your procedure. If a doctor is not insured, do not use them. They may not carry insurance because of previous problems.
You need to learn about recovery times and the recovery process before agreeing to cosmetic surgery. Understanding the operation and its consequences on the body is the best way to prepare oneself and to make an educated decision.
Prior to rushing into any cosmetic procedure, think about other alternatives that may help you achieve the same results. Often, there are less-invasive steps that can be taken to minimize the issue. A new home care regimen, a course of treatment from a dermatologist, or even a new cosmetic strategy may be able to reduce or eliminate the need for surgery.
Find out what risks are involved with your procedure and ask if the doctor does anything special to combat those risks. Conduct your own research to verify all statements made by the surgeon and reevaluate your plans for surgery, once you are fully aware of all the risks involved.
